The Essential Engineering Behind Frozen Meat Slicers

Processing frozen protein blocks presents unique physical challenges that standard equipment cannot overcome. Industrial operations handling temperatures between -20°C to -5°C require specialized cutting solutions that maintain precision while resisting extreme structural stress. Conventional blades dull within hours under these conditions, causing inconsistent portioning and dangerous equipment failure. Modern frozen meat slicers overcome these limitations through cryogenic steel alloys hardened to 56-60 HRC, maintaining sharpness through approximately 15,000 operational hours before requiring maintenance.

Advanced hydraulic systems generate between 5-12 tons of consistent pressure depending on model specifications, enabling clean cuts through fully frozen blocks without fragmentation. Temperature-regulated cutting chambers ensure product integrity by maintaining optimal conditions throughout processing cycles. Most industrial units feature automated feed systems processing 500kg to 2.5 tonnes hourly, while integrated sensors monitor blade integrity, automatically adjusting rotation speeds between 120-350 RPM based on density variations.

Technological Innovation in Cutting Systems

Leading machines incorporate laser-guided alignment systems achieving ±0.2mm slicing accuracy consistently. Multi-axis blade oscillation technology reduces friction heat by 65% compared to traditional straight blades, preserving cellular structure and reducing product dehydration loss to under 1.2%. Patented anti-vibration frames decrease harmonic resonance by 40%, extending mechanical lifespan while maintaining workplace noise levels below 78dB.

Automated thickness calibration allows on-the-fly adjustments from 1mm deli slices to 50mm steaks via touchscreen interfaces. Dual-sensor protection systems immediately halt operation if operator proximity exceeds safety parameters. These advancements collectively reduce labor requirements by approximately 70% compared to manual operations while quadrupling output consistency in commercial settings.

Operational and Financial Considerations

High-performance cutting systems typically achieve payback within 18-24 months through multiple efficiency channels. Labor cost reductions contribute approximately 45% of savings, while yield optimization accounts for 30% of financial benefits. Power consumption remains relatively low at 6-9 kW average demand during operation, representing less than 12% of operational expenses.

Preventive maintenance protocols reduce unplanned downtime below 2.5% annually when following manufacturer recommendations. Blade replacement costs range between €1,200-€2,500 depending on specifications, with service life extending to three years under moderate usage patterns (1,950 hours annual operation). Most processors report 23-28% overall production cost reductions after implementation.

Q: What is the primary function of a frozen meat slicer?

A: Frozen meat slicers efficiently cut solid blocks of deep-frozen meat into uniform slices or portions. They handle temperatures as low as -18°C to maintain product integrity. Ideal for processing poultry, beef, and pork in bulk operations.

Q: How does a frozen meat block cutter ensure consistent thickness?

A: Precision laser-guided blades adjust cutting thickness from 0.5mm to 30mm. Hydraulic pushers maintain constant pressure against the blade. Digital control panels allow micron-level calibration for accuracy.

Q: What safety features do frozen meat cutting machines include?

A: All models feature emergency stop buttons and blade guards meeting ISO 12100 standards. Automated lock-out systems activate during maintenance. Non-slip footplates and food-grade stainless steel construction prevent contamination.

Q: Can these machines process bone-in frozen meat?

A: Industrial-grade block cutters equipped with tungsten carbide blades can process meat with small bones. Standard slicers require boneless input material. Always consult manufacturer specifications for bone size limitations.

Q: What maintenance do frozen meat slicers require?

A: Daily blade sharpening and food residue removal are essential. Lubricate guide rails weekly using NSF-H1 oils. Professional servicing every 500 operating hours ensures optimal hygiene and performance standards.
